What is the duration of Roundhay Garden Scene?

"Roundhay Garden Scene" (1888). Oldest surviving film. Directed by Louis Aime Augustin Le Prince. It was shot in the garden of the Whitley family in Roundhay. Roundhay is a suburb of Leeds in England. The film is very short. The Whitley family members walk around and laugh.
